Police and wildlife officials are investigating a disturbing crime in Palm Springs. They're trying to figure out how two dead ducks found their way onto the hood of a vehicle there.

Palm Springs resident Griff Griffiths came out to his S-U-V on the morning of May 4, the remains of two mallards smeared onto his hood and windshield. Griffiths is a landlord and says he believes the person who did this may have been retaliating for an eviction. Neighbors say the former tenants in question were a couple who had apparently lived in the Skyview Drive neighborhood for years.

Griffiths says he's upset. "Terrible, I mean I see those birds walk across the street here all the time. They go from one swimming pool to another like pets. They're like pets in the neighborhood. There were 3 of them, now there's only one of them."
